At Nasir Nickel Alloys in Manama, Bahrain, Inconel 718 Stud Bolts are manufactured to deliver exceptional performance in high-temperature, high-pressure, and corrosive environments. Inconel 718 is a nickel-chromium alloy strengthened through precipitation hardening, which provides remarkable tensile strength, fatigue resistance, and creep-rupture properties. These stud bolts maintain excellent mechanical stability even at temperatures up to 700°C, making them ideal for critical industrial operations. Their outstanding resistance to oxidation, corrosion, and thermal stress ensures long-term reliability. Inconel 718 Stud Bolts are widely used for fastening applications where durability, safety, and superior performance are essential under extreme service conditions.
Inconel 718 Stud Bolts are composed of nickel, chromium, niobium, molybdenum, iron, and trace elements like titanium and aluminum. Their unique combination of niobium and molybdenum enhances hardness, strength, and corrosion resistance. These stud bolts exhibit high yield strength, exceptional tensile strength, and superior fatigue resistance due to age-hardening treatment. They retain mechanical integrity at cryogenic and elevated temperatures, offering resistance against oxidation, sulfide corrosion, and stress-related failures. This makes Inconel 718 Stud Bolts suitable for extreme industrial conditions where both strength and corrosion resistance are crucial.

Inconel 718 Stud Bolts are widely used across industries requiring high-strength fasteners for extreme environments. The aerospace sector employs them in turbine engines, exhaust systems, and structural assemblies due to their thermal stability. In the oil and gas industry, they are used in high-pressure valves, subsea equipment, drilling tools, and wellhead components. Power generation plants use them in gas turbines, heat exchangers, and boiler systems. Chemical processing units rely on these stud bolts for reactors, pumps, and pressure vessels due to their corrosion resistance. Their reliability under demanding temperatures and pressures ensures efficient and safe operation across critical applications.
